site stats

Simplified instructional computer in verilog

Webb4 juni 2024 · 3.17%. From the lesson. Verilog and System Verilog Design Techniques. In this module use of the Verilog language to perform logic design is explored further. … Webb15 juli 2024 · As we are not implementing a memory module we will keep the instruction as an array of hardcoded instruction words (1024 bytes / 256 instructions) in the testbench …

How to Write a Basic Module in SystemVerilog - FPGA …

WebbThe purpose of this exercise is to learn how to connect simple input and output devices to an FPGA chip and implement a circuit that uses these devices. We will use the switches … WebbAllow for testing/verification using computer simulation »Includes syntax for timing, delays Allow for synthesis »Synthesizable HDL The two forms often differ ! We will use … binghams group https://theosshield.com

How to Program Your First FPGA Device - Intel

WebbDesigning Digital Computer Systems with Verilog serves both as an introduction to computer architecture and as a guide to using a hardware description language (HDL) to … WebbWe use Verilog as the HDL. If you are familiar with the C programming language but new to programming in an HDL, Verilog is like C in that you place a semicolon ‘;’ at the end of each statement. Step 2.a: Navigate to the File tab (main window), and then select New. Select Verilog HDL File, and then click OK. Step 2.b: Choose File > Save As. WebbWe create a simple inverter module in Verilog and express it in two ways - with gate level code and then using an assign statement. We are slowly progressing... czc7 battery charger

The Best Seat In Second Grade I Can Read Level 2 Pdf Pdf

Category:Laboratory Exercise 1 - Intel

Tags:Simplified instructional computer in verilog

Simplified instructional computer in verilog

Implementation of simple microprocessor using verilog

Webb11 apr. 2024 · There’s one way you can do it, but you need to use MASM’s /omf switch so that it generates object files in the OMF format. This means the object files need to be linked with an OMF compatible linker, like Microsoft’s old segmented linker (and not their current 32-bit linker.) Webb18 maj 2024 · To design this simple processor we need a simple instruction set architecture. As this is a simple processor we are going to implement the instructions …

Simplified instructional computer in verilog

Did you know?

Webb2 apr. 2016 · Verilog Program Counter with branching. I need to create a Verilog module which accepts the clock, a reset, the immediate value from the instruction word (least … WebbVerilog Digital Signal Processing (DSP) Functions. Verilog HDL Template for Inferring DSP Blocks in Stratix III and IV FPGAs; Achieving Unity Gain in Block Floating-Point IFFT+FFT …

WebbA Simplified MIPS Processor with Verilog A Simplified MIPS Processor in Verilog PC (1/1) module MIPSPC(clk, newPC, PC); parameter DELAY_T = 10; parameter … WebbCoverage includes: Digital circuits at the gate and flip-flop levels Analysis and design of combinational and sequentialcircuits Microcomputer organization, architecture, and programmingconcepts Design of computer instruction sets, CPU, memory, and I/O System design features associated with popular microprocessorsfrom Intel and Motorola Future …

WebbWe use Verilog as the HDL. If you are familiar with the C programming language but new to programming in an HDL, Verilog is like C in that you place a semicolon ‘;’ at the end of … WebbLet’s get started by looking at a simple example. First we will create a Verilog file that describes an And Gate. As a refresher, a simple And Gate has two inputs and one output. …

WebbThis section describes the ISA of the 32-bit Ridiculously Simple Core (RiSC-32), an evolution of the ... Single-Cycle Verilog CPU (15%) ENEE 446: Digital Computer Design, Spring 2024 Assigned: Monday, Jan 29; Due: Monday, Feb 12 Scalar RF ... instruction. PC <= R[rB] R[rA] <= PC + 1 Inst Opcode Assembly Format Action Verilog Pseudocode

WebbOne can describe a simple Flip flop as that in above figure as well as one can describe a complicated designs having 1 million gates. Verilog is one of the HDL languages … cz by kenneth laneWebbDespite aforementioned many accounts on Verilog and computer architektonisches and microprocessor design, few, if any, use Verilog as an main tool in helping a student to understand these design techniques This chapter describes a operating for creative a multiple-cycle (MC) CPU who uses less time to accomplish simple instructions. czc a01 ld optic readyWebbAbstract -The RISC or Reduced Instruction Set Computer is a design philosophy that has become a mainstream in ... The processor has been designed with Verilog HDL, … czbykennethjaylane.com/productsWebbEach section shows the list of Verilog-files require to implement the design in that section. Lastly, all designs are tested using Modelsim and on Altera-DE2 FPGA board . Set the … czc auto trailer wiring harnessWebbSingle Address ROM : A single address ROM, or read-only memory, is a type of memory chip that can store a fixed pattern of data that cannot be modified. It… binghams food limitedWebbVerilog Equality Operators. Equality operators have the same precedence amongst them and are lower in precedence than relational operators. The result is 1 if true, and 0 if … binghams food websiteWebb8-bit computer in Verilog This project contains: a 8-bit CPU with a basic instruction set 256 bytes of RAM How to use it Build an exemple: ./asm/asm.py tests/multiplication.asm > … bingham sherborn ma